Hermit crabs live in the ocean or on sandy beaches, where they burrow into the … Web17 nov. 2024 · Pubic Lice ("Crabs") Pubic lice live in the pubic hair (the hair around the genitals) and can be transmitted by skin-to-skin contact. They can also be spread through infected clothes and bedding. Symptoms may include intense itching and seeing lice or eggs in the hair. Pubic lice can be treated with over-the-counter medications.

WebThis is because crabs are mainly spread through close contact, a key feature of sexual intercourse. Crabs or genital lice are literal lice that mostly live in the pubic hair region of both men and women. These lice are not dangerous as they don't cause any disease processes or carry any infections.
